Tools and Techniques Used in ART 120LAB – 3D Concepts
In ART 120LAB – 3D Concepts, artists are introduced to a range of powerful tools and techniques that enable them to create complex and visually appealing artworks. Some of the key tools and techniques covered in the course include:
4.1. Modeling
Modeling is the process of creating three-dimensional objects using specialized software. Artists learn how to sculpt and shape objects, characters, and environments by manipulating vertices, edges, and faces. Techniques such as polygonal modeling, spline modeling, and sculpting are explored to give students a comprehensive understanding of the modeling process.
4.2. Texturing
Texturing involves adding surface details to 3D models to make them appear more realistic or stylized. Students learn how to apply textures, create materials, and utilize shaders to enhance the visual appeal of their artworks. The course covers techniques such as UV mapping, procedural texturing, and texture painting, allowing artists to bring their creations to life with intricate details.
4.3. Lighting
Lighting plays a crucial role in setting the mood and atmosphere of a 3D scene. In ART 120LAB – 3D Concepts, artists learn how to effectively use lighting techniques to enhance the visual impact of their artworks. Students explore various lighting setups, including directional, point, and area lights, as well as global illumination and light baking. Understanding the interplay between light and shadow adds depth and realism to 3D scenes.
4.4. Rendering
Rendering is the process of generating the final image or animation from a 3D scene. Students are introduced to rendering techniques and tools that enable them to produce high-quality output. They learn about different rendering engines, settings, and optimization techniques to create visually stunning and realistic renderings of their 3D artworks.
Applications of 3D Concepts in Art
The knowledge and skills gained from ART 120LAB – 3D Concepts have wide-ranging applications in the art industry. Artists can utilize their 3D skills in various fields, including:
- Visual Effects: 3D concepts are extensively used in film, television, and advertising industries for creating captivating visual effects. Artists can simulate realistic explosions, create fantastical creatures, or generate breathtaking environments using their 3D skills.
- Game Development: The gaming industry heavily relies on 3D art for character design, level creation, and asset production. By mastering 3D concepts, artists can contribute to the development of immersive and visually appealing game worlds.
- Architectural Visualization: 3D art allows architects and designers to showcase their projects in a realistic and interactive manner. By creating virtual 3D models of buildings and spaces, artists can help clients visualize architectural designs before construction begins.
- Product Design: Many companies employ 3D artists to create digital prototypes of products. This enables designers to visualize and iterate on their ideas before manufacturing.

Future Trends in 3D Concepts
The field of 3D concepts in art is constantly evolving, driven by advancements in technology and artistic innovation. Here are some future trends to watch out for:
- Real-time Rendering: As real-time rendering engines continue to improve, artists will have the ability to create high-quality, realistic visuals in real-time, empowering interactive experiences and reducing rendering time.
- Virtual Reality Sculpting: With the development of VR sculpting tools, artists can directly manipulate and shape virtual objects using motion controllers and headsets, providing a more intuitive and immersive sculpting experience.
- Machine Learning and AI: The integration of machine learning and AI algorithms into 3D software opens up possibilities for automated content generation, enhanced material simulations, and intelligent character animation.
- Integration of Physical and Digital Art: The convergence of physical and digital art forms will continue to evolve, with artists incorporating 3D-printed elements, projection mapping, and interactive installations that blur the boundaries between the virtual and physical realms.
- Procedural Generation: Procedural generation techniques allow for the creation of vast and diverse 3D environments, reducing the need for manual modeling and enabling the generation of unique and dynamic worlds.
